Importance Of Keyword Research

Effective keyword research is the foundation of any successful SEO strategy. By understanding what keywords your target audience is using to search for information, products, or services related to your content, you can tailor your content to meet their needs.

Here are key points to consider when conducting keyword research:

  • Start by brainstorming relevant topics and terms related to your content.
  • Use keyword research tools like Google Keyword Planner, Ahrefs, or Semrush to identify popular keywords and their search volumes.
  • Focus on long-tail keywords that are more specific and have lower competition.
  • Analyze your competitors’ keyword strategies to identify gaps and opportunities.
  • Consider user intent and search trends when selecting keywords.

Selecting The Right Keywords For Your Content

Once you have conducted keyword research, selecting the right keywords is paramount to optimizing your content for SEO. Here are some key points to keep in mind:

  • Choose keywords that align with your content’s topic, purpose, and target audience.
  • Prioritize keywords with high search volumes and low competition.
  • Incorporate primary keywords in your page title, meta description, headings, and throughout the content naturally.
  • Use variations, synonyms, and related terms of your main keyword to provide context and avoid keyword stuffing.
  • Aim for a keyword density of around 1-2% to ensure your content remains readable and natural.

Utilizing Header Tags To Structure Content

Header tags, such as h1, h2, and h3, are essential for organizing your content and signaling its relevance to search engines. Here’s how you can make the most of header tags:

  • Use a single h1 tag for the main title of your page or post
  • Utilize h2 tags for subheadings that divide your content into sections
  • Implement h3 tags for further subheadings within each section
  • Incorporate relevant keywords naturally into your headings to improve SEO
  • Ensure the hierarchy of your header tags makes logical sense and aids in content readability

Improve Website Loading Speed And Mobile Optimization

Optimizing Images And Multimedia For Faster Loading Time

In today’s digital age, website loading speed has become a crucial factor in both user experience and search engine optimization. Slow-loading websites not only frustrate users but also result in a higher bounce rate, leading to lower rankings on search engine result pages.

Fortunately, there are several techniques you can employ to optimize your website’s loading speed, particularly when it comes to images and multimedia content.

Here are some key points to consider for optimizing images and multimedia:

  • Compress images: Large image files can significantly slow down your website. Reduce the file size of your images by compressing them without compromising on quality. You can use online tools or plugins to compress images before uploading them to your website.
  • Optimize image formats: Different image file formats have varying degrees of compression capabilities. Use formats such as jpeg or png, depending on the nature of the image. Jpeg files are more suitable for photographs, while png files work well for images with transparency.
  • Resize images: Prioritize resizing images to their display dimensions on your website. Uploading oversized images and then scaling them down using html or css can slow down your website unnecessarily.
  • Lazy loading: Implement lazy loading for images and multimedia content. This technique loads images only when they come into the viewport, conserving bandwidth and decreasing loading times. There are many plugins available that assist with lazy loading implementation.
  • Optimize multimedia: Similar to images, optimize multimedia files such as videos and audio to reduce their size without compromising quality. Consider using formats that allow for better compression, such as html5 over Flash, and ensure that your multimedia content is properly encoded.

Making Use Of Caching And Compression Techniques

Caching and compression techniques are essential for improving website loading speed as well as optimizing SEO. By implementing these techniques, you can reduce server response time, minimize file sizes, and provide a smoother experience for your website visitors. Here’s what you need to know:

  • Browser caching: Configure browser caching to instruct visitors’ web browsers to store static resources locally. This allows returning visitors to load your website faster as the cached files are retrieved from their local devices instead of the server.
  • Server-side caching: Utilize server-side caching mechanisms, such as content delivery networks (CDN) or caching plugins, to store processed pages and deliver them quickly to users. This reduces the load on your server and improves the overall website performance.
  • Gzip compression: Enable gzip compression on your server to reduce the size of textual content before transferring it to users’ browsers. Gzip can significantly reduce file sizes, resulting in faster loading times.
  • Minification: Minify your html, css, and javascript files by removing unnecessary characters, such as white spaces and comments. This reduces file sizes and improves loading speed.

Does Content Length Affect SEO?

Yes, content length can affect SEO. Longer content tends to rank higher in search engines because it provides more information and value to users. However, it’s important to focus on quality rather than just quantity. Ensure your content is well-written, engaging, and meets the needs of your audience.

Aim for a content length that thoroughly covers the topic and includes relevant keywords, but avoid fluff or unnecessary repetition.

What Is The Importance Of Internal Linking For SEO?

Internal linking is important for SEO because it helps search engines understand the structure and hierarchy of your website. By linking relevant pages together, you can guide search engine crawlers to discover and index all of your important content. Internal links also provide a better user experience by allowing visitors to easily navigate between related pages.

Additionally, internal linking helps to distribute link equity throughout your website, improving the ranking potential of your content.
